About Neesh

Neesh help independent publishers reach more of the right retailers with less effort. Straightforward catalog setup, clear pricing, predictable fulfilment, and insight into where your titles are stocked.

Beyond commerce, Neesh is building a community. Through data, storytelling, and partnerships with organisations like the International Magazine Centre, we’re shining a light on the people keeping print alive, the editors, artists, designers, and shop owners who see magazines not as products, but as cultural artefacts worth preserving.

For us, print is one of the most enduring ways to share ideas and create culture. Neesh exists to make sure that continues, with tools that support the people who make it happen every day.

About the International Magazine Centre

The International Magazine Centre is a membership for independent publishers.

We work with more than 190 independent magazine publishers, freelancers, suppliers and consultants, with a focus on magazine teams of between 1 and 10 people.

Members’ magazines cover hundreds of subjects, and are as diverse in their approaches as they are in their readerships.

Some are digital-only, many are in print and online, most are everything in between and more.

Some are on the newsstand, some are free titles; some are B2B, some are consumer; some have been going for decades, some are brand new; some are passion projects, some employ a team of people.

Many are SMEs or sole traders, most are looking for a magazine community, all are awesome people doing incredible work in magazines.

All are welcome.
